Following the suspension of their transfer ban, Villarreal star Samuel Chukwueze has emerged as a target for Chelsea ahead of the January transfer window.
Marca reports that the Blues are closely monitoring the progress of the Nigeria forward who has contributed three goals and an assist in La Liga this season.
Chukwueze joins Crystal Palace’s Wilfried Zaha in the list of options and his buyout clause of €60 million would not be a challenge for Frank Lampard, who reportedly has more than €175 million for the winter.
Leicester City will hold on to Kelechi Iheanacho in January despite his limited playing time this season, according to the Telegraph.
Premier League rivals Crystal Palace and Aston Villa are said to be interested in taking the Super Eagles attacker on loan until the end of the season.
The 23-year-old has notched in two goals and two assists in the three Premier League outings this season.
He also has two goals in two League Cup appearances. (Goal)
